Description
An information disclosure vulnerability exists in the TGAInput::read_tga2_header functionality of OpenImageIO Project OpenImageIO v2.4.7.1. A specially crafted targa file can lead to a disclosure of sensitive information. An attacker can provide a malicious file to trigger this vulnerability.
